 Red Bull Music Academy feature film up for free digital release
In celebration of its 15th anniversary, Red Bull Music Academy invited award-winning director Ralf Schmerberg to create a full-length feature film. Shooting during the 2013 edition of the Red Bull Music Academy in New York, Schmerberg’s What Difference Does It Make? A Film About Making Music, explores the challenges that a life in music can bring.

Available for free digital download from 18th February from RBMA’s official website, the film features Lee 'Scratch' Perry, Brian Eno, Just Blaze, Giorgio Moroder, Erykah Badu, Nile Rodgers, Rakim, Skream, Q-Tip, Thundercat and many other artists who have either lectured or been studio tutors at the Academy. Top 5 electronic albums of 2013


1. Tim Hecker, Virgins
 
Tim Hecker’s Virgins is a lot of things, but an easy, passive listening experience is not one of them. Hit play, put on headphones and Hecker’s earthy electronic production permeates your head, forcing you to listen completely free from other distractions. Even if you don’t give in right away, over the course of 12 songs and 48 minutes, Hecker will fill your head with such a lush, cinematic soundscape that you won’t have much choice. Synths vibrate and soar, sounds fade between left and right ear drums, and mysterious noises are introduced as quickly as they disappear. His songs can be uplifting, moody or violent, sometimes all at the same time, and together it is nothing short of breathtaking. This is music at its utmost ambient. — Jesse Kinos-Goodin

Solid Steel Radio Show 9/8/2013 Part 3 + 4 - Thundercat Interview + DK

Solid Steel Radio Show 9/8/2013 Part 3 + 4 - Thundercat Interview + DK

In hour 2 it's an interview with bassist/songwriter/vocalist Stephen Bruner, aka Thundercat. Will Ashon talks to him about his introduction to music, some of the tracks that have influenced him over the years and his new album 'Apocalypse' which is out now on Brainfeeder. Along with tracks from that album, we also hear music from Jaco Pastorius, Stanley Clarke, De La Soul, Chick Corea and Clams Casino. 

Following that, DK returns for a brief selection of tracks from George Duke RIP. His career not only produced extensive solo work, but he has also played on countless albums by other artists over the years. We hear some of his tracks from the MPS label including 'For love (I come your friend)' as covered by Thundercat, plus his work alongside David Axelrod, Stanley Clarke and Billy Cobham with the track that was sampled by Souls of Mischief for '93 til infinity'.

Solid Steel (9th August) DK opens the show with the brand new Roots Manuva, followed by Massive Attack and Fadela. Then it’s Jono McCleery and Cell Broco, classic house from Curtis McClaine and Scuba. 

We welcome Trevor Jackson in the 25th Anniversary slot this week. In his own words; "This mix consists of electro/freestyle/miami bass classics & bonus beat edits by the likes of chep nunez, omar santana & the latin rascals, how they did what they did with just tape, a reel 2 reel & a razor blade still defies belief and continues to inspire me as much as it did when i first heard their work in the mid 80's . There is no tracklisting & won't be because i come from a generation when shazam. discogs, ebay & google didn't exist, when i first heard something on the radio in a club or a mixtape it often took me many months of desperate searching to find out what it was, i'm more than happy to inflict this highly satisfying laborious experience upon you, you'll appreciate it in the long run"
